Synonyms and Antonyms for lumen

1. lumen (n.)

a unit of luminous flux equal to the amount of light given out through a solid angle of 1 steradian by a point source of 1 candela intensity radiating uniformly in all directions


2. lumen (n.)

a cavity or passage in a tubular organ